About Citi Global Wealth

Citi Global Wealth (CGW) is focused on serving the needs of clients across the entire wealth spectrum. By building on the strengths and capabilities across Citi, we intend to transform the way we serve clients across the wealth continuum, delivering the full range of high tech and high touch capabilities Citi can offer, and ultimately help them achieve their goals. Citi Global Wealth serves over 500,000 clients across its global footprint in Asia, Europe, Mexico, and North America. It delivers the full range of wealth products across investments, banking, lending, insurance, trust services and financial planning & advice. Citi Global Wealth propositions are delivered via tailored offerings across the Citigold, Citi Private Client, International Private Bank and Citi Private Bank brands.

Job summary:

  • The Citi Global Wealth (CGW) Investments Technology group is responsible for building integrated solutions for Alternative Investments (Hedge Funds, Private Equity and Real Estate), covering end-to-end Lifecycle management for its Business Users and Clients. The group has global responsibility for building technology solutions starting from the Product Inception/Launch, customer eligibility checks, to order capture, order processing and settlement. In the ever-changing world of financial markets/products, the group continues its rapid journey of digitization, automation of operational processes and globalization of applications.
  • The candidate will act as the Global Tech Lead Alternative Investments and play the role of Techno-functional SME for our US-based tech team. Good knowledge of Alternative Investments (Hedge Funds, Private Equity, and Real Estate) products is must. Understanding of these products covering key concepts like Fund Structure (Fund of Funds, Master/Feeder, Class, Series), Fund Administration, Unitized vs Capital Balance Accounting, Pricing/ Valuation, Solicitation/ Pipeline, Taxlots, Capital/Income segregation, Fees (Placement/ Administrative/ Trailer) etc.
  • The candidate should have a clear understanding of the trade/order lifecycle of Alternative Investments Products covering Hedge Funds Subscriptions/Redemptions, Private Equity Commitment/Capital Call process, Corporate Actions, Split/Merger, Side-pocket, Free of Payments, and Commitment to Purchase. He/ She should have knowledge on order processing and settlement covering: trade placement with fund-house/ custodians, client margin checks, trade reconciliations and cash settlement/ accounting, Swift (payment/ order).
  • The candidate should have a clear understanding of Regulatory and Compliance aspects with respect to Alternative Investments, covering Product Suitability/ K&E, Pre Trade Checks, Client Portfolio Risk analysis. He/ She should understand regulations like FATCA, MiFID, CASS, Volker, Regulation O etc.
